amdgcn: Add gfx90c target
Add support for gfx90c GCN5 APU integrated graphics devices. The LLVM AMDGPU documentation does not list those devices as supported by rocm-amdhsa, but it passes most libgomp offloading tests. Although they are constrainted compared to dGPUs, they might be interesting for learning, experimentation, and testing. gcc/ChangeLog: * config.gcc: Add gfx90c. * config/gcn/gcn-hsa.h (NO_SRAM_ECC): Likewise. * config/gcn/gcn-opts.h (enum processor_type): Likewise.
